That is true, he doesn't say which version. However, SciViews 
compatibility of Rcmdr is broken since version 1.0-0. The last Rcmdr I 
can run properly under SciViews is Rcmdr 0.9-18. So, the current version 
on CRAN is also broken. For those using Rcmdr under SciViews, I would 
suggest to download version 0.9-18 of Rcmdr from the web site 
http://www.sciviews.org/SciViews-R, just for the time I fix the problem.
